✨ Exploration of Fame's Darker Side

"Ex Angelo" is a deeply riveting song by Kid Yugi featuring Sfera Ebbasta. This Italian track deftly paints an image of struggle, disillusionment, and the harsh reality that often comes with fame and success. The title "Ex Angelo", which translates to "Former Angel", sets the tone for an exploration into the themes of corruption, vanity, temptation and fate.

✨ Reflection on the Harsh Realities of Stardom

Through their lyrics, both Kid Yugi and Sfera Ebbasta share their innermost feelings about fame's darker side: they speak about vices like greed, wrath, envy and slothfulness; self-recognition in being strong yet feeling fragile at its core; living through false expectations only to be severely disappointed.

The often-repeated line "Specchio di vanità fammi carità” (Mirror of vanity show me some mercy) echoes this sentiment strongly – indicating a desperate plea from someone trapped deep within glittering materialism wishing to escape its hollow emptiness.

Further on they reflect upon how success can sometimes lead to negative outcomes - whereby good deeds fetch no returns or wherein existing relationships are built solely around shared self-interests rather than genuine emotional bonds.

Throughout the song it’s clear that each artist has gone through personal struggles linked tightly with their abrupt thrust into stardom - battling everything from addiction, depression and loneliness and culminating in their ultimate transformation from ‘angels’ into scarred beings vulnerable under tarnished halos.
